Ryan Seacrest Says It’s A Good Thing CNN Is Limiting Andy Cohen’s NYE Drinking This Year

If you were hoping to see Andy Cohen drink himself to death on CNN this New Year’s Eve, well, you’re going to be disappointed.

CNN announced that they’ll be limiting his and Anderson Cooper’s drinks this year after Cohen got a little too tipsy last year during the broadcast.

For those who don’t remember, Cohen insulted former Mayor Bill de Blasio, as well as ABC’s New Year’s Eve special, with a particularly surprising dig at Ryan Seacrest. The clips went viral, with many people finding them to be hilarious, while others thought it was a little sloppy.

CNN apparently agrees with those who found it to be sloppy. You know who else agrees with the decision? Ryan Seacrest. The longtime host of ABC’s Dick Clark’s New Year’s Rockin’ Eve, told Entertainment Weekly the following:

I don’t advocate drinking when one is on the air. I don’t know how that started as a tradition, but it’s probably a good idea [to scale back].

He then joked, saying, “There’s some pretty respectable people or at least one, right?” taking a shot at Andy Cohen. But don’t worry, it was all in good fun. He’s actually friends with Cohen.

And that’s one of the reasons Cohen felt so bad after his drunken night on air. You’ll remember, he issued an apology after the clips went viral, but the apology was really only directed at Seacrest.

The only thing that I regret saying, the only thing is that I slammed the ABC broadcast, and I really like Ryan Seacrest, and he’s a great guy. And I really regret saying that, and I was just stupid and drunk and feeling it. I just kept talking, and I shouldn’t have, and I felt bad about that. So that is the only thing [I regret]. It’s the only thing.
